Abstract :
The macroscopic properties of α and δ-plutonium were analyzed within the Fermi-liquid approach аs well as the properties of a few model rare earth-based systems. The following major parameters in Pu were estimated within the single-site approximation: the characteristic Kondo energy, the f-electron shell occupation number, the effective degeneracy of the ground f-multiplet, the crystal field splitting energy. The ground state in δ-plutonium is a quantum superposition of two atomic states Pu3+ and Pu2+. According to its macroscopic physical properties δ-Pu at low temperature is very close to the intermediate valence regime. The temperature dependence of the static magnetic susceptibility in plutonium was calculated. Since the universal Wilson criterion and the Kadowaki–Woods universal relation are valid in δ-Pu it can be considered as a Kondo system, while the position of α-plutonium in the general classification of solids remains a puzzle. The plutonium homology issue is discussed.
